Iguanas and Anoles: Two Common Examples

Iguanas and anoles are two of the most common long-tailed lizard species found in various parts of the world. These reptiles have evolved unique features to adapt to their environments, making them fascinating creatures to study.

The green iguana is one of the largest lizards in the Americas, known for its spiky scales, long tail, and powerful jaws. They are primarily herbivores, feeding on leaves, flowers, and fruits, but can also consume small animals if necessary. In the wild, they inhabit tropical forests, where they climb trees to escape predators or find food.

Anoles, on the other hand, are smaller, ranging from 2-10 inches in length. These colorful lizards have long tails that help them balance while running or climbing. They are omnivores, feeding on insects, fruits, and small vertebrates. Some species of anoles can change color to blend with their surroundings, a defense mechanism against predators.

One key difference between the two is their habitat preferences. Iguanas thrive in dense forests near water sources, whereas anoles inhabit drier areas like shrublands or backyards. While both are long-tailed lizards, they have distinct characteristics and habits shaped by their specific environments.

Monitor Lizards: A Distinctive Group

Monitor lizards are one of the most distinctive groups among long-tailed lizard species. They’re easily recognizable by their robust bodies, powerful tails, and sharp claws. One of the key characteristics that set them apart is their ability to live on both land and water. Monitor lizards have adapted to survive in various environments, from deserts to rainforests.

Their unique adaptations enable them to thrive in diverse ecosystems. For instance, some species have webbed feet for swimming, while others have specialized scales for camouflage. Their powerful tails also serve as a vital tool for balance and defense.

In the wild, monitor lizards are formidable hunters, preying on small animals like birds, snakes, and rodents. They’re skilled climbers, often ascending trees to catch their prey or escape predators.
